Durga Puja 2023: Which Vehicle Durga Will Arrive In This Year, 4 Vehicles Of Goddess Durga, Symbolism, Meaning
Durga Puja is about to arrive and it is a very important festival for the people belonging to the Bengali Hindu community. Goddess Durga is also known as Adi Shakti or Devi and according to a legend, she was created by the Trinity ( Lord Brahma Lord Shiva, and Lord Vishnu) and other gods, to slay Mahishasura, a Buffalo demon.
She is commonly depicted with different vehicles every year, and to be precise, there are four of them, each of which carries its own symbolic meaning. Therefore, we have listed all the significant vehicles associated with Goddess Durga and their respective meanings.

1.
Palanquin
(Palki)
Palanquin
is
also
known
as
Palki
or
Doli,
and
it
is
usually
associated
with
royalty
but
this
vehicle
of
Goddess
Durga
means
the
outbreak
of
a
pandemic.
2.
Elephant
(Haathi)
The
elephant
symbolizes
peace
and
wealth.
If
Goddess
Durga
arrives
on
an
elephant,
it
signifies
good
harvest
and
prosperity.
4.
Horse
(Ashva)
The
Horse
is
associated
with
force
and
speed
but,
if
Goddess
Durga
arrives
on
this
vehicle
then
it
can
mean
war
or
destruction.
Therefore,
it
is
considered
inauspicious.
6.
Boat
(Naav)
Boat
is
associated
with
water
which
means
life.
Therefore,
if
Goddess
Durga
rides
on
a
boat,
then
it
is
associated
with
the
flood
as
well
as
a
good
harvest.
Durga Puja 2023: Vehicle Of Goddess Durga This Year
Durga Puja will be celebrated from 20 October-24 October. In 2023, Goddess Durga will arrive and depart in horse this year and it will mean war and dispute. This is considered inauspicious.
